Share FacebookTwitterPinterestLinkedinWhatsappTelegramEmail 146 Ghana Look Books Juliet Ibrahim’s stunning rebuttal to TV Africa presenter Akosua Sexxi attack on her relationship has garnered much support from the public. Akosua who took to the TV station to insult Juliet upon her recent relationship break up faced a very unexpected reaction from the actress. Juliet Ibrahim did not only give the presenter a piece of her mind but also exposed the TV station for allowing the presenter to execute such an assault on her.
